
Select the antonym for the following word from the options given below-
Flexible
(a)Rigid
(b)Flatter
(c)Bending
(d)Disregard

Hint: Here, we have to find a word which is an antonym/opposite to the given word. Recall the meaning of the given word, now go through the options and choose the one which means the opposite or is closest to meaning the opposite of the given word.
Complete answer: Antonyms are words that have contrasting, or the opposite, meanings. Flexible means something capable of bending easily without breaking. For eg. She went up to him and with a swift, flexible, youthful movement dropped on her knees.
We have a look at each option carefully and know their meaning and then figure out the answer through it:
Option ‘a’ rigid means unable to bend, or be forced out of shape; not flexible. For eg. His body went rigid and contused his features.
Option ‘b’ flatter means lavish praise and compliments on (someone), often insincerely and intending to further one’s interests. For eg. She was flattering him to avoid doing what he wanted.
Option 'c' bending means shape or force (something straight) into a curve on an angle. For eg. The wire has to be bent back tightly.
Option ‘d’ disregard means pay no attention to; ignore. For eg. The body of evidence is too substantial to disregard.
After analysing each option carefully and knowing their meaning, we came to the point that option “a” is the correct answer. So, an antonym of the word 'flexible' is 'rigid'.
Note: Some synonyms for “flexible” are adjustability, compliancy, comfortability, malleability, etc. Some antonyms for the word “flexible” are constraint, inelasticity, resistance, etc. Subject: English
